Viral Nation Inc. – Trademark Portfolio
Entity Type: 03
Viral Nation Inc. holds 19 U.S. trademarks filed with the United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O), with a strong focus on Class 42 (Computer & Scientific) — 18 filings in this category. The portfolio also extends into Class 9 (Computers & Electronics) across 4 Nice Classification classes. Currently, 13 trademarks are registered and 5 are pending. Notable registered marks include VN +, LINKITS, VN PLUS, CREATOR +, and CREATOROS.
